在现代企业网络架构中,多协议标签交换(MPLS)虚拟私有网络(VPN)已成为连接多个分支机构、实现安全隔离与高效数据传输的核心技术,随着业务流量日益多样化——包括语音、视频、关键应用和普通数据——如何在MPLS VPN环境中有效实施服务质量(QoS)策略,成为网络工程师必须面对的重要课题,本文将深入探讨MPLS VPN中QoS的配置原理、关键步骤及最佳实践,帮助网络团队构建高可靠、低延迟的服务体验。

理解MPLS QoS的基本机制是前提,MPLS通过标签转发路径(LSP)实现快速转发,而QoS则依赖于对这些路径上流量的分类、标记和调度,在MPLS网络中,QoS通常基于三种方式:显式路由(如RSVP-TE)、基于IP的DSCP标记(DiffServ模型),以及标签栈中的EXP位(Experimental Bits),EXP位是MPLS QoS的核心字段,它可映射到IP报文中的DSCP值,从而在每一跳路由器上实现差异化服务。

在MPLS VPN场景中,QoS配置需兼顾CE(Customer Edge)设备、PE(Provider Edge)设备和P(Provider)设备三者的协同,典型配置流程如下:

第一步,在CE设备上进行流量分类和标记,使用ACL或MQC(Multi-Queue Classification)对语音流量(如VoIP)打上高优先级DSCP值(如EF类,DSCP=46),视频流标记为AF41(DSCP=34),普通业务保持默认优先级,这一步确保源头流量具备明确的QoS标识。

第二步,在PE设备上执行QoS策略绑定,PE作为MPLS VPN的入口/出口,需将来自不同CE的流量根据其DSCP值映射到相应的MPLS EXP位,使用policy-map将DSCP 46映射为EXP 5(最高优先级),DSCP 34映射为EXP 3,其余流量设置为EXP 0,PE还需配置队列调度算法(如LLQ、CBWFQ)来控制带宽分配和拥塞管理。

第三步,在P设备上维持QoS一致性,P设备仅负责标签转发,但必须支持基于EXP位的队列处理,通过配置接口输出队列(如WRED、PQ)和带宽限制,确保核心链路不会因某类流量突发而影响整体性能,对EXP 5流量启用低延迟队列(LLQ),防止语音抖动;对EXP 3流量采用加权公平队列(CBWFQ),保证视频流畅。

还需考虑端到端QoS的协同,由于MPLS LSP可能跨越多个自治域,建议在PE间部署QoS策略模板,并通过BGP/MPLS IP VPN的扩展属性(如Route Target)传递QoS信息,使用NetFlow或sFlow监控各段链路的实际QoS表现,及时调整策略。

测试与优化不可忽视,利用工具如ping、traceroute配合QoS探测包(如iperf3+自定义DSCP),验证各优先级流量是否按预期转发,定期审查日志、带宽利用率和延迟指标,持续优化QoS配置以适应业务增长。

MPLS VPN中的QoS配置是一项系统工程,需要从边界到核心逐层落实,只有深刻理解其分层机制、精准实施策略并动态优化,才能真正实现“按需服务”,为企业数字化转型提供坚实的网络保障。

MPLS VPN中QoS配置详解,保障服务质量的关键策略  第1张

VPN加速器|半仙VPN加速器-免费VPN梯子首选半仙VPN